A RESOLUTION ESTABLISHING PROCEDURES FOR CALLING
SPECIAL MEETINGS OF THE CITY COMMISSION BY A
MAJORITY OF THE MEMBERS OF THE CITY COMMISSION
PURSUANT TO SECTION 2.04 OF THE MAMI BEACH CHARTER
In the Special Election held on August 1 2012, a ballot question was approved by the
electorate of the City of Miami Beach which amended Section 2.04 of City of Miami Beach
Charter to provide for an additional method of calling a special meeting of the City Commission by
a majority of the members the City Commission. The Charter amendment also provides that
special meetings may be called upon written notice to the City Clerk and in accordance with the
procedure set forth in a resolution of the City Commission. The attached Resolution sets forth
procedures for the calling of a special meeting of the City Commission by a majority of the
members of the Commission and is submitted for consideration by the Mayor and City
Commission.

Procedures for the Calling of Special Meetings of the City Commission
by a Majority of the Members of the Commission.
Pursuant to Section 2.04 of the City Charter
A special the City Commission may be called by a
members of the Commission. A special meeting shall be called whenever
or more members of the City Commission individually serve a written signed
request for a meeting upon the City Clerk by hand-delivery. The written
request shall state purpose(s) of the Special Meeting. The signature of the
Mayor or a Commissioner on such request shall constitute a
representation that the member of the City Commission intends to attend the
Special Meeting.
Upon receipt of the initial signed written request for a Special Meeting
a member of City Commission, the City Clerk immediately send
notice to the entire City Commission, as well as to the City Manager and
the City Attorney. After receipt of a total of four or more written requests for a
special meeting, City Clerk shall schedule the Special Meeting and shall
serve and written notice (by hand-delivery or each of
City Commission, the City Manager and the City Attorney, stating the date,
hour, and place of the Special Meeting, and the purpose(s) for which
Special Meeting is called. The City Clerk shall further provide the public with
Notice of the Meeting by publishing of the Special Meeting Notice on
City of Miami Beach's website, and shall also provide newspaper publication
of the Special Meeting when are at least seven business days
from Clerk's scheduling of the Special Meeting to the date of the Special
Meeting. At least 24 hours must elapse between the time the City Clerk receives
four signed written requests for the Special Meeting and the time Special
Meeting is to be held. The City Commission chambers shall be made available
for a special meeting whenever such a meeting is called. No business other than
the purpose(s) stated in the Clerk's Notice of Special Meeting shall be transacted
at the Special Meeting. If after reasonable diligence, it is impossible to give notice
to each Commissioner, such failure shall not affect the legality of the Special
Meeting if a quorum is present The minutes of each special meeting shall show
manner and method by which notice of such special meeting was given to
each member of the Commission.
A special meeting of the City Commission called pursuant to this
Resolution may be cancelled as follows:
(1) By motion adopted at a regular Commission meeting by a
majority of the City Commission members present; or
(2) By service upon the Clerk of signed, written requests for
cancellation of the special meeting from at least four members
the City Commission.
When a special meeting pursuant to this Resolution is cancelled, the City Clerk
shall provide notice of said cancellation to each member of the City Commission,
the City Manager, City Attorney, and shall further provide the public with
cancellation notice of the Special Meeting.
